Benfica's left-back previewed the clash with Barcelona on matchday 5 of group E of the Champions League.
22 November 2021, 16h22
Grimaldo
"We are going to face a title contender and the team must know who they are up against"
Grimaldo, Benfica player
You know Barcelona well and you know Xavi [Hernández] well. What game is this going to be at Camp Nou?
We expect a game similar to the one played at Luz. They are a team that has ball possession, and it's hard to take it away from them, but we will press. We like to play toe to toe with all teams and we will try to do that, but we know that in many moments we will play further back, we have to be defensively strong and be good on the counter-attack, as we did at home.
Do you consider that this is the weakest Barcelona you have seen in the last years?
Weak? No. Barcelona will never be weak. It is a title contender, any title. We know what we are up against. They are not going through a good moment, but every club goes through that, and Xavi has boosted the team's morale. We already noticed in the last match that the attitude is stronger. We are going to face a title contender and the team must know who they are up against.
"We know it will be complicated, but the team will give everything to win"
You arrive at the match after a great goal scored against Paços de Ferreira. How do you feel about the encounter with one of the teams where you were nurtured?
I am in a very good moment, not only me, but the whole team. I believe this is the best moment for us to play this match. The team will arrive at Camp Nou, give everything on the pitch, and at the end we will see how it goes. We know it will be complicated, but the team will give everything to win.
